fyqt.net
当前位置:首页 >> 关于C++中'='的重载.图中DECk是我定义的一个叫CAr... >>

关于C++中'='的重载.图中DECk是我定义的一个叫CAr...

//第二个红圈内的前两行代码改为如下四行:strncpy(brand,b,sizeof(brand));strncpy(color,c,sizeof(color));brand[sizeof(brand)-1] = 0;color[sizeof(color)-1]=0;

C++ 11 还不支持 模板函数返回值 类型自动推导,新的标准可能会支持,目前主流的 编译器 应该都不支持。 此处可使用: template A plus(A a,A b) { return a+b; } c++: C++是在C语言的基础上开发的一种面向对象编程语言,应用广泛。C++支持多种...

如下就可以了,因为未定义的类型被引用,你需要告诉编译器我有这个class,滞后联编就可以了: class Car; class Bike { public: Bike(void); ~Bike(void); void SetA(Car *c){car=c;}; Car *car; }; class Car { public: Car(void); ~Car(void); ...

你没有定义Vehicle的无参构造函数。要么定义Vehicle的无参构造函数,要么在Car类的构造函数中显式调用Vehicle类的带参构造函数。

#include using namespace std; class Car { private: char *brand; char *type; int year; double price; public: Car(){} Car(char *x ,char *t ,int y,double p):brand(x),type(t),year(y),price(p){} ~Car(){} void Set(char *x ,char *t ,i...

#include class vehicle // 定义汽车类 { protected: int wheels; // 车轮数 float weight; // 重量 public: vehicle(int wheels,float weight); int get_wheels(); float get_weight(); float wheel_load(); void show(); }; class car:public ...

一、空类的Size class Car { }; void main() { int size = 0; Car objCar; size = sizeof(objCar); printf("%s %d /r", "Class Car Size:", size); } 输出结果:Class Car Size:1 这是为何呢?我想对于这个问题,不仅是刚入行不久的开发新手,就...

关于黎曼ζ(s)函数的全定义积分式有两大类共四种:1、第一类:ζ(s)的围道积分定义式.是全定义的,只有一种,这在卢昌海的《黎曼猜想漫谈》中说明得很清楚.2、第二类:ζ(s)的区间积分定义式.有三种:(1)ζ(s)的椭圆级数全定义积分式.由ζ(s)的椭圆...

#include using namespace std; class Vehicle{ public: virtual void Run(){cout

#include #include //引入c标准输入输出库using namespace std;class Car;//声明Car类,否则Boat中的友元函数找不到在Boat之后定义的Car类class Boat{private:double Weight;public:Boat():Weight(0){};Boat(double w):Weight(w){};friend doubl...

网站首页 | 网站地图
All rights reserved Powered by www.fyqt.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com